So, here's my problem, this computer used to run Windows XP 32bit with 4gb of ram installed, 2.93gb usable was understandable then because it was 32bit, now i'm using 7 ultimate 64 bit and it still gives 2.93gb usable.

http://i.imgur.com/SA9Ej.jpg <-- My resource manager, i added up all the ram that it is being used and its is nearly being entirely used, a few mb not being used, but whats going on with the system control panel, i've also noticed that the computer is running slower then my mates, who is basically the exact same thing (other then the graphic's card, his is worse)

OKAY! I figured out my problem, its probably the RAM-slots, heres my problem now, i have no idea what order to put them in so it'll utilize the entire 2gb that's being "reserved", could someone please help me figure out what order i'm supposed to put them in and simplify it because i'm really not tech-savy, here is my stats from belarc.

If your BIOS shows 4 GB then it has nothing to do with slots or ordering. My guess is that you may need to go through your BIOS and enable memory mapping, or a similar feature to allow the system to address then 4 GB.
